

Eligibility
Canadian individuals, groups or entities may be nominated for this award. Nominees of all ages and experience levels (including students) will be considered.
Nomination Requirements
- Nominees must demonstrate or have achieved at least one of the following:
- Widespread recognition as a role model and advocate of aerospace (spanning civil, defence and space) in local, national, and international contexts;
- Significant achievements contributing to, and accelerating the continued growth of the aerospace industry in Canada;
- Pathfinding and exemplary work in maintaining and building Canada’s position at the forefront of the global aerospace landscape;
- Collaboration with the aerospace industry to assist in bettering Canadian lives across the country;
- Sustained engagements with industry and government stakeholders fostering a productive environment for aerospace advancement, or
- Steadfast support of the industry, its goals, and its exceptional impacts through times of economic, social, or political uncertainty.
